Default help nismo v.2 kit

hi guys im a noob here i dont know if this question have been ask before. anyway im bout to buy a nismo v.2 kit. i see that they have some fake nismo v2 kit in here and there both made on a fiberglass if im right anway i went on nissanparts.com and mynismo.com and there selling it for atleast $900 for the nismo front bumper but when i was browsing around here in the forum i see someone is selling it for $400 somthing can you guys tell me whats the difference and is it worth it to get the $800 v2 kit or just get the fake one?

Shine makes a hybrid frp front bumper that bends and doesn't crack as easy as the normal fiberglass. It's less expensive than the authentic but imo the quality is the same. Fitment is perfect, also.

as far as I know the nismo badge only comes with authentic...Shine is a very good replica...i would either go big baller and get the legit or the shine replica...everything else i would avoid since regular frp cracks easy.
